Afrobeat Singer Davido Embroils In Custody Suits Drops Petition After Tense Court Hearing, Condemns Critics Who Celebrate The Music Artist ‘Lost’

Davido, Nigerian Afrobeats star testified calmly at Lagos’ Yaba High Court on February 12, seeking joint custody of his nine-year-old daughter Imade, with ex-girlfriend Sophia Momodu, but erupted when her lawyer referenced three-year-old Ifeanyi’s 2022 drowning death.

The music artist later shared on X that no one won or lost but their daughter, vowing to move forward with peace after the painful exchange.
